Output dbb256d38192d1c84c69b569d7d87e93f5ea206f28efcf843f0cbac9fb019eaa:0
- value
- 591339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19da17993fd5144a110fbc9d23e00273c16379c7 OP_EQUAL
- address
- 343i5eeocWAFqAofTrt6TE2C7iB1UH61SY
- transaction
- dbb256d38192d1c84c69b569d7d87e93f5ea206f28efcf843f0cbac9fb019eaa
- confirmations
- 320895
- spent
- true